Atlanta, the capital and most populous settlement of the state of Georgia in the United States, is the city where famous brands such as CNN and Coca Cola were born. With its museums and parks, as well as its rapid economic growth, it is the nodal point of the Southeastern United States for both the highway network, rail network and air transportation.

Atlanta, the region of Cherokee and Creek tribes, was established in 1837 at the junction of two railroad lines and was almost completely burned down with the American Civil War and then quickly renovated and became a national commercial center. The city, which witnessed the struggle for human rights of African-Americans in the 1960s, began to receive intense immigration in the 2000s. With the opening of Hartsfield–Jackson Atlanta International Airport, it became the international airport with the busiest passenger and plane traffic in the USA, and started to take rapid steps towards becoming an international trade center.

Places to visit

With skyscrapers, towers, huge buildings as well as colorful neighborhoods, Atlanta has a structure that welcomes thousands of tourists every year.

In Atlanta, where special tours are organized to visit the central studios of CNN, the world's best-known television channel, and the Centennial Park right next to it, there are huge structures that attract attention in the areas of The Bank of America Plaza in Midtown and Downtown and Buckhead.

There are many park areas within the borders of Atlanta: The Atlanta Botanic Garden, which contains plants and rare flower species brought from different parts of the world, is established on 30 acres of land. Grand Park, on the other hand, is the oldest park in the city, as well as an area where the Atlanta Cyclorama and the Atlanta Zoo are located. When you go up to Midtown, Piedmont Park welcomes you. You can take a rest in many cafes and restaurants around. Kennesaw Mountain National Battlefield Park has a museum with video shows of the civil war. Not to mention the Atlanta view. In Stone Mountain Park, where many activities can be done, you can take a tour of the lake by train, and photograph the sunset on foot and by cable car. In winter, an artificial snow rink is established. Azelea Park, which overlooks the Chattahoochee River, is famous for its river kayaking.

The Coca Cola Museum, which is perfect for those who want to see the phases of Coca Cola from past to present, Georgia Aquarium where you can see more than 100,000 aquatic creatures, Atlanta Zoo, which is home to 1500 kinds of animals, Atlanta History Center, which is located on 32 decares of land and where you can witness the history of Atlanta. and human rights defender Martin Luther King, the Martin Luther King Museum, Margaret Mitchell House and the High Museum of Art in Midtown are among the places you can visit. For panoramic Atlanta views, SkyView Atlanta is the best choice!

With sports events, amusement parks, concerts, theaters, opera and ballet performances, nightlife, dance, various shows and events in arts centers and festivals, Atlanta has a very active structure in the fields of culture, arts, entertainment and sports.

Food & Drink and Shopping

In addition to many restaurants offering tastes from the world cuisine, the culinary culture consists of steak, peach cobbler, fruit cheesecake, banana pudding, pizza, pasta, wine, beer and coffee, which are the most consumed by Atlantans.

Major malls and stores throughout the city, especially in Buckhead and Virginia-Highland, feature famous brands, accessories, crystal and antiques, beauty and health products, furniture and artistic designs, liquor, wine, regional sweets and more.
